Kondrusiewicz: Minsk forum to promote better relations between Catholic, Orthodox believers

MINSK, 2 June (BelTA) – The Orthodox-Catholic forum in Minsk will contribute to the promotion of good relations between representatives of the two confessions. The opinion was voiced by Metropolitan of Minsk and Mogilev, Archbishop Tadeusz Kondrusiewicz on the first day of the fourth forum, BelTA has learned.

Tadeusz Kondrusiewicz said that he had taken part in the first three forums and every time many countries competed for the right to host the event. “The matter of the place where the next forum will be held was raised in Lisbon in 2012… When I told them about our situation and relations [between representatives of the two confessions in Belarus], everyone voted in favor of Belarus. The forum will contribute to the formation of a positive image of Belarus and certainly to the favorable development of relations between Catholic and Orthodox believers,” the Metropolitan is convinced.

In his words, a dialogue between religions is very important in the modern world, the society and the state. “Catholic and Orthodox bishops from many countries will talk about the level of the moral life of Europeans during the forum since many people are refusing to follow the evangelical canons and live the way as if god didn’t exist,” noted the Metropolitan.

He remarked that the Catholic Church and the Orthodox Church should think about what they should do to change the situation. “The present forum is a response of our churches to the challenges of the time,” said the Metropolitan.

Tadeusz Kondrusiewicz, Orthodox-Catholic forum in MinskAfter the event that will last till 6 June the next venue for the forum will be selected. Following the established tradition forums are held alternatively in countries with primarily Catholic and Orthodox majorities.

The global meeting of religious figures was initiated in 2012 by Metropolitan of Minsk and Slutsk Filaret (Emeritus Patriarchal Exarch of All Belarus at present) and Metropolitan of Minsk and Mogilev, Archbishop Tadeusz Kondrusiewicz. The international public association Christian Education Center named after Saints Methodius and Cyrill has contributed a lot to the organization of the forum.
